Understanding Customer Acquisition: Basics and Importance

Customer acquisition is the process of attracting and converting new customers to your business. It's a critical component for business growth, particularly for small businesses aiming to expand their market share. Understanding and implementing effective customer acquisition strategies can lead to sustained revenue growth and competitive advantage. Let's take a look at a few business cases.

1. BrewDog

BrewDog offers high-quality craft beer with a rebellious brand image. They used a combination of social media marketing, crowd-funding, and community engagement to build a loyal customer base. Their "Equity for Punks" campaign allowed fans to buy shares in the company, fostering a strong sense of ownership and community.

The strategy successfully aligned the brand with customer values and fostering loyalty. It also generated significant publicity and investment, enabling rapid expansion.

2. Monzo

Monzo offers simplified, user-friendly banking with no hidden fees. Using word-of-mouth marketing, a transparent and customer-centric approach and a strong community on social media platforms, they also offered early access to new features to loyal customers, creating a sense of exclusivity.

The approach resulted in rapid user growth and high customer satisfaction by increasing transparency and customer engagement,

3. Gymshark

Gymshark offer high-quality fitness apparel for young, fitness enthusiasts. They successfully utilised influencer marketing and social media to build brand awareness. By partnering with fitness influencers, they reached a wide audience and created authentic connections with potential customers.

This strategy effectively created value by building trust and credibility through influencer endorsements, leading to significant brand growth and a strong community.

The three key takeaways from these business case studies with respect to the effective customer acquisition strategies include:

  1. Engaging your community: Building a community around your brand fosters loyalty and drives word-of-mouth marketing.

  2. Leverage social media: Effective use of social media can significantly amplify your reach and engagement.

  3. Offer unique Value: A compelling value proposition that aligns with customer needs can set you apart from competitors.

Customer acquisition strategies for small business in London and the South East

Some key challenges small local businesses especially in the London and South East area face include:

  1. High Competition: Local businesses in South Croydon face significant competition.

  2. Limited Budget: Many small businesses have constrained marketing budgets.

  3. Poor Insights: Many small businesses still market using traditional means, which offer poor insights and traceability. There it is challenging to get true insight into campaigns efficacy

  4. Reaching the Right Audience: Identifying and targeting the right audience can be challenging.

Here are a number of relatively low-cost and low effort actionable steps can you take today. We have provided an indication of effort required, cost to implement and efficacy and other helpful indicators:

  1. Community engagement strategy

    • Effort: Medium | Cost: Low | Efficacy: High

    • Tools: Social media platforms, community forums, customer feedback tools.

    • Resources Needed: Social Media Manager, Community Manager.

    • Time Investment: 20 hours/month.

    • Time to See Results: 3-6 months.

    • Metrics: Engagement rate, community size, customer feedback scores.

  2. Social Media Advertising

    • Effort: High | Cost: Medium | Efficacy: High

    • Tools: Facebook Ads, Google Ads, Instagram Ads.

    • Resources Needed: Digital Marketing Specialist.

    • Time Investment: 40 hours/month.

    • Time to See Results: 1-3 months.

    • Metrics: Click-through rate (CTR), conversion rate, cost per acquisition (CPA).

  3. Influencer Partnership Program

    • Effort: Medium | Cost: Medium | Efficacy: High

    • Tools: Influencer marketing platforms (e.g., AspireIQ, Upfluence).

    • Resources Needed: Influencer Marketing Manager.

    • Time Investment: 30 hours/month.

    • Time to See Results: 2-4 months.

    • Metrics: Engagement rate, sales attributed to influencer campaigns, follower growth.
